There are different type of insulation materials which one is best?
July 4, 2011
It's a good question. It all comes down to where the insulation is to be installed. Sometimes in difficult areas to get to spray foam is not the best option. In metal buildings Spray foam is a great product. The installer needs some manueverability when spraying. Cellulose and fiberglass each work effectively. Sometimes it comes to preference and cost. Spray foam is a more expensive product to install somewhere in the range of 3-4 times as much as fiberglass or cellulose. Each product works a little different as to how it achieves thermal resisitance.And how it is installerd. Example I believe cellulose blown in empty sidewalls is a great way to insulate and a great product for this application. I like fiberglass or spray foam in the attic space. Spray foam is normally installed sprayed against the attic side of roof deck. where fiberglass or cellulose are blown in on top of the sheetrock over the living area.

Fiberglass verses Cellulose insulation
June 18, 2011
The questions have arisen as whether cellulose was better than fiberglass or was fiberglass insulation better than cellulose insulation. Well the argument goes back and forth. I like fiberglass personally nothing n it ever to burn the settling factor is 2% when installed correctly. But cellulose has good qualities also. It is 85% recycle it is fire retardant. It is a great product in drill and fills or dense pack method in existing walls. It's a little a cheaper. Beware of those that say Cellulose is better than fiberglass and they quote a fire department burning a structure showing fiberglass building in flames. The fiberglass batt is not equal to cellulose wet spray in. If you install fiberglass BIBS or Blow In Blanket System and compare the cellulose we spray in then you are talking apples to apples.
